2021 Prospective Student Application Submission Procedures
February 17 and 18 will be New Student Application Days at Roxboro Community School for families wishing to enroll students for the 2021-2022 school year. Applications will be accepted from 8 a.m. until 6 p.m. both days.
Procedures for submitting prospective student applications:
Applications will be submitted in a drive-through process. No one should exit their vehicle.
A tent will be set up to the right of the main entrance. Drive up to this tent.
A RCS staff member will come to your car to review your application and check that it is complete.
You will sign a receipt acknowledging you have submitted your application. You will be given a copy of this receipt, which will include your lottery number.
A virtual public lottery will be held on March 4. Additional details about the lottery will be shared soon.
